Cloud Defense Logo

Products

Solutions

Company

CVE-2023-4571 Explained : Impact and Mitigation

Learn about CVE-2023-4571, a vulnerability in Splunk ITSI allowing ANSI escape code injection in log files, potentially executing malicious code. Find mitigation strategies here.

This CVE concerns a vulnerability in Splunk IT Service Intelligence (ITSI) versions below 4.13.3, 4.15.3, and 4.17.1 that allows a malicious actor to inject American National Standards Institute (ANSI) escape codes into Splunk ITSI log files, potentially leading to the execution of malicious code in a vulnerable application.

Understanding CVE-2023-4571

This section will delve into the specifics of CVE-2023-4571, its impact, technical details, affected systems, and mitigation strategies.

What is CVE-2023-4571?

The vulnerability in CVE-2023-4571 enables threat actors to insert ANSI escape codes into Splunk ITSI log files. When these manipulated logs are read by a vulnerable terminal application, it can trigger the execution of malicious code on the affected application. The exploitation of this vulnerability necessitates user interaction and the usage of a terminal application that interprets ANSI escape codes.

The Impact of CVE-2023-4571

While Splunk ITSI itself is not directly affected by this vulnerability, the consequences can vary based on the permissions within the terminal application and the manner in which the user accesses the manipulated log files. For instance, users might unknowingly copy the infected file from Splunk ITSI and open it on their local machine, thereby enabling the execution of malicious code.

Technical Details of CVE-2023-4571

Here, we will go deeper into the vulnerability description, affected systems and versions, as well as the exploitation mechanism.

Vulnerability Description

The flaw in Splunk ITSI versions below 4.13.3, 4.15.3, and 4.17.1 allows for the injection of ANSI escape codes into log files, leading to potential code execution in vulnerable applications that interpret these codes.

Affected Systems and Versions

Splunk IT Service Intelligence (ITSI) versions 4.13, 4.15, and 4.17 are impacted by this vulnerability, with specific limitations detailed for each version.

Exploitation Mechanism

Exploiting CVE-2023-4571 requires a user to interact with a terminal application that interprets ANSI escape codes, facilitating the execution of malicious code from manipulated Splunk ITSI log files.

Mitigation and Prevention

In this section, we will discuss the necessary steps to mitigate the risks associated with CVE-2023-4571 and prevent potential exploitation.

Immediate Steps to Take

Users are advised to update Splunk ITSI to versions beyond 4.13.3, 4.15.3, and 4.17.1 to prevent exposure to this vulnerability. Additionally, caution should be exercised while handling log files from potentially compromised sources.

Long-Term Security Practices

Maintaining up-to-date software versions, implementing secure coding practices, and fostering user awareness regarding the risks of interpreting log files from untrusted sources are vital for long-term security.

Patching and Updates

Splunk users are encouraged to regularly check for security updates and patches provided by Splunk to address vulnerabilities like CVE-2023-4571 and enhance overall system security.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now